Installation de Grub en place de Lilo

Bonsoir, j’ai installé Lenny +Lxde sur un ordinosaure mais au moment d’installer Grub : error ; alors j’ai installé Lilo (que je ne connais pas).
Depuis je me suis lancé dans l’installation de Grub via rescuecd, j’ai donc fait :

[code]root@sysresccd /root % mount /dev/sda1 /mnt/custom
root@sysresccd cd /mnt/custom
root@sysresccd /mnt/custom % grub-install --root-directory=/mnt/custom /dev/sda
Probing devices to guess BIOS drives. This may take a long time.
Installation finished. No error reported.
This is the contents of the device map /mnt/custom/boot/grub/device.map.
Check if this is correct or not. If any of the lines is incorrect,
fix it and re-run the script `grub-install’.

(fd0) /dev/fd0
(hd0) /dev/sda
root@sysresccd /mnt/custom % [/code]
mais quand je reboute je tombe sur la console de Grub ! :076
Il y des trucs que je n’ai pas saisi. :102
Je n’attends plus que vos paroles expertes pour me faire comprendre ce qui cloche ci-dessus :115.

Salut,

Je pense que ceci suffit (si /boot n’est pas dans une partition séparée) :

grub-install --recheck /dev/sda

Une question, que reproches tu à lilo?

Je voulais poser la question moi aussi, mais j’ai eu peur de faire mon chieur… :005 :arrow_right:

Bah rien, mais en installant grub (pour le fun !) je ne sais plus me dépatouiller (cet ordinateur me sert de cobaye pour jouer au savant fou :118 en attendant quelques modifications).
En gros : je me crée des problèmes, je tente de les résoudre, comme je n’y arrive presque jamais je débarque sur le forum (vous n’êtes pas au bout de vos peines avec un boulet-linuxien comme moi !
Bon je teste --recheck /dev/sda.

Mince :

root@sysresccd /mnt/custom % grub-install --recheck /dev/sda Probing devices to guess BIOS drives. This may take a long time. Could not find device for /boot: Not found or not a block device.
et pourtant :

root@sysresccd /mnt/custom/boot % ls -l total 15164 -rw-r--r-- 1 root root 512 2010-05-31 15:03 boot.0300 -rw-r--r-- 1 root root 308326 2010-05-31 15:03 coffee.bmp -rw-r--r-- 1 root root 92050 2010-05-13 03:21 config-2.6.26-2-486 lrwxrwxrwx 1 root root 15 2010-05-31 15:03 debian.bmp -> /boot/sarge.bmp -rw-r--r-- 1 root root 153720 2010-05-31 15:03 debianlilo.bmp drwxr-xr-x 2 root root 4096 2010-06-01 17:08 grub -rw-r--r-- 1 root root 6203681 2010-05-31 13:57 initrd.img-2.6.26-2-486 -rw-r--r-- 1 root root 6180688 2010-05-31 13:16 initrd.img-2.6.26-2-486.bak -rw------- 1 root root 90112 2010-05-31 15:03 map -rw-r--r-- 1 root root 23662 2010-05-31 15:03 sarge.bmp -rw-r--r-- 1 root root 24116 2010-05-31 15:03 sid.bmp -rw-r--r-- 1 root root 913085 2010-05-13 03:21 System.map-2.6.26-2-486 -rw-r--r-- 1 root root 1469680 2010-05-13 03:20 vmlinuz-2.6.26-2-486 root@sysresccd /mnt/custom/boot % cd ./grub root@sysresccd /mnt/custom/boot/grub % ls -l total 316 -rw-r--r-- 1 root root 4988 2010-05-31 14:47 ascii.pff -rw-r--r-- 1 root root 30 2010-06-01 15:09 device.map -rw-r--r-- 1 root root 10200 2010-06-01 17:08 e2fs_stage1_5 -rw-r--r-- 1 root root 9256 2010-06-01 17:08 fat_stage1_5 -rw-r--r-- 1 root root 8560 2010-06-01 17:08 ffs_stage1_5 -rw-r--r-- 1 root root 1024 2010-06-01 17:08 grubenv -rw-r--r-- 1 root root 8556 2010-06-01 17:08 iso9660_stage1_5 -rw-r--r-- 1 root root 10252 2010-06-01 17:08 jfs_stage1_5 -rw-r--r-- 1 root root 8708 2010-06-01 17:08 minix_stage1_5 -rw-r--r-- 1 root root 50393 2010-05-31 14:47 moreblue-orbit-grub.png -rw-r--r-- 1 root root 11340 2010-06-01 17:08 reiserfs_stage1_5 -rw-r--r-- 1 root root 512 2010-06-01 17:08 stage1 -rw-r--r-- 1 root root 119812 2010-06-01 17:08 stage2 -rw-r--r-- 1 root root 8868 2010-06-01 17:08 ufs2_stage1_5 -rw-r--r-- 1 root root 8148 2010-06-01 17:08 vstafs_stage1_5 -rw-r--r-- 1 root root 11152 2010-06-01 17:08 xfs_stage1_5
Pour le coup je me sens un peu couillon.

Donc moi dès le début je n’ai pas eu peur un instant !

Et quand je boute et que je tombe sur

il n’y a pas moyen de lui dire << vas-y coco c’est là le noyau et consorts >> sans plus passer par le cd de réparation ?

Ouf (j’ai bouté sur lenny avec super grub cd puis) :

[code]ordinosaure-de-jaryc:~# grub-install --recheck "(hd0)"
Installation finished. No error reported.
This is the contents of the device map /boot/grub/device.map.
Check if this is correct or not. If any of the lines is incorrect,
fix it and re-run the script `grub-install’.

(fd0) /dev/fd0
(hd0) /dev/hda
ordinosaure-de-jaryc:~# update-grub2
Updating /boot/grub/grub.cfg …
Found Debian background: moreblue-orbit-grub.png
Found linux image: /boot/vmlinuz-2.6.26-2-486
Found initrd image: /boot/initrd.img-2.6.26-2-486
done
ordinosaure-de-jaryc:~#
[/code]

J’ai comme l’impression que c’est les " " qui ont tout changé (?)

Merci à tous (et à bientôt sûrement !).

Salut,

[quote=“cauchy”]Et quand je boute et que je tombe sur

il n’y a pas moyen de lui dire << vas-y coco c’est là le noyau et consorts >> sans plus passer par le cd de réparation ?[/quote]

Si :
grub> setup (hd0)

Il vaut mieux avoir de la doc papier (ou facilement accessible si ton ordi refuse de démarrer) pour réparer sans stress grub au cas ou…

Pour ce qui est de lilo, ça fonctionne très bien, et sur des config ou Grub s’installe dans la peine… Pas plus tard qu’il y a une semaine j’ai été “obligé” d’installer lilo car grub plantait à l’install… (Raid1 + lvm).

Et bien, j’ai fait la même que toi… Je me suis emmerdé 1/2 journée pour virer lilo et mettre grub à la place… Je sais pourquoi : Je n’ai jamais utilisé lilo, et j’ai peur de ne pas pouvoir le dépanner en cas de panne. C’est con !

Il y avait un peu de ça aussi !